#5ed374 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#5ed374 is composed of 36.9% red, 82.7% green and 45.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 45% yellow and 17.3% black. It has a hue angle of 131.3 degrees, a saturation of 57.1% and a lightness of 59.8%. #5ed374 color hex could be obtained by blending #bcffe8 with #00a700.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#5ed374

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020803 is the darkest color, while #f8fdf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#5ed374

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#959c96 is the less saturated color, while #37fa5b is the most saturated one.
